Quantum Computing Inc. Strengthens Full-Stack Strategy with NHanced Semiconductors Acquisition

Quantum Computing Inc. (QCI), a leader in quantum software and solutions, has officially completed its acquisition of NHanced Semiconductors. This strategic move is poised to significantly bolster QCI's capabilities, integrating critical semiconductor fabrication and advanced packaging expertise directly into its operational framework. The acquisition represents a pivotal step in QCI's ambition to deliver end-to-end quantum computing solutions, from algorithms to underlying hardware, positioning the company for accelerated innovation in the rapidly evolving quantum landscape.

NHanced Semiconductors, renowned for its specialized capabilities in advanced packaging, heterogeneous integration, and custom semiconductor fabrication, brings a wealth of experience crucial for developing robust and high-performance quantum devices. Their proficiency in crafting bespoke silicon solutions and intricate interconnect technologies is directly applicable to the unique demands of quantum processors, where precise control and delicate interactions between qubits are paramount. This integration allows QCI to exercise greater control over the development and manufacturing of its quantum hardware components, fostering a more agile and efficient design cycle.

The rationale behind this acquisition is multifold. Firstly, it facilitates vertical integration, bringing crucial intellectual property and manufacturing processes in-house. This reduces reliance on external foundries for specialized quantum hardware components, potentially leading to faster iteration, improved security, and more cost-effective development. Secondly, NHanced Semiconductors' expertise is expected to play a vital role in enhancing the performance and reliability of QCI's quantum systems, addressing some of the most persistent challenges in quantum computing, such as qubit coherence and error correction.

By incorporating NHanced Semiconductors' advanced packaging technologies, QCI aims to optimize the physical architecture of its quantum processing units (QPUs). Superior packaging can lead to better thermal management, reduced noise, and increased qubit density, all of which are critical factors in scaling quantum computers. This synergy will enable QCI to build more complex and powerful quantum systems, accelerating its path towards developing practical applications for industries ranging from finance and logistics to drug discovery and material science.
